USPTO Abstract
An electrostatic coating system in which conductive coating material to be sprayed is electrostatically charged by charging discrete droplets of coating material transferred from a coating material source (11) to a supply of coating material for a spray gun (12). The source of coating material includes an electrically grounded reservoir (14) of coating material having a nozzle aperture (26) in a bottom portion thereof, and the coating material in the reservoir is mechanically vibrated to produce a pulsed jet droplet flow of coating material from the nozzle into a supply container (17) for the spraygun. A high voltage electrode (19) at the location of droplet formation induces an electrostatic charge on the droplets in order to electrostatically charge the coating material transferred to the gun supply container (17) for use by the gun (12) for electrostatic coating.
